Reeson Education are supporting an award-winning Independent School based in Streatham, South London, who require a PE Teacher on a full-time basis from February 2026. The Principal is looking to invite an enthusiastic PE Teacher with vision and expertise to join the school's dynamic PE department.

This award-winning Independent School is easily accessed by train and tube. Pupil experience is at the heart of all that they do, with a rich diverse culture that combines a global outlook with a sense of local belonging. The school provides first-class facilities for learning, enabling pupils to develop their interests and strengths both inside and outside the classroom. The school keeps up to date with new teaching methods and innovative techniques.

The PE Teacher will be responsible for providing a friendly, stimulating, and inclusive environment in which every student can develop academically, socially, and personally. The successful candidate will be responsible for academic progress and must:

  • Ensure that students are taught in line with the most up to date examination specification.
  • Adhere to the department mental schemes of work.
  • Keep records of students' attendance in lessons via SIMS.
  • Follow the guidelines for high quality teaching as defined in the Staff Handbook.
  • Set, mark, and assess work as stated in the staff handbook.
  • Use resources; check student files; provide learning support; use ICT; follow health and safety procedures.
  • Manage the classroom as defined in the school's classroom management and behaviour policy.
  • Attend in-service training and classroom observation plus feedback sessions as requested by the Head of Department.
